µgard 2 Sensor unit MC2 for combustible and toxic gases with analog output The sensor unit MC2 houses a module with µcontroller, analog output, and power supply in addition to the pellistor/electrochemical sensor element including amplifier. The µcontroller calculates a linear 4-20 ma (or 2-10 V) signal out of the measurement signal and also stores all relevant measured values and data of the sensor element. Specifications: - Gas type/sensor element: combustible/pellistor (catalytic bead sensor), toxic/electrochemical - Measuring range: 0-100% LEL (combustible) - Response time: 10 sec. - Power supply: 16-29 V DC, reverse polarity protected - Power consumption: 50 ma, max. (1.7 VA for 24 V) - Analog output signal: 4-20 ma (standard), 2-10 V (optional) proportional, overload and short circuit proof - Temperature range: -20 +50 C - Humidity range: 5-95 % RH non-condensing - Pressure range: Atmospheric ± 20 % - Sensor life time: > 36 months (normal ambient conditions) - Calibration interval: 6 months - Housing type: Polycarbonate UL 94 V2 - Enclosure color: RAL 7032 (light grey) - Housing dimensions (W x H x D), weight: 94 x 130 x 57 mm, ca. 0.2 kg - Sensor dimensions (d x H), weight: 24 x 22 mm, ca. 30 g - Protection class: IP 65 - Mounting: Wall mounting - Pre-embossed entries for cable/sensor unit: 6 x M20/M25 - Wire connection: Screw type terminal min. 0.25 mm², max 1.3 mm², 3 pin - Directives: EMC Directives 2004/108/EC, CE. Compliance with: EN 50271, EN 61010-1:2010, ANSI/UL 61010-1, CAN/CSA-C22.2 No. 61010-1, EN 50104 (for O₂) - Warranty: 1 year on material (without sensor element)
PolyGard 2 Sensor Cartridge SC2 for combustible and toxic gases with digital output The Sensor Cartridge SC2 includes a pellistor/electrochemical sensor element and an amplifier as well as a µcontroller for measured values processing. All important data and measured values of the sensor element are stored fail-safe in the µcontroller and transmitted digitally via the local bus to the sensor board SB2 or MSB2. The calibration management is also integrated in the µcontroller of the sensor cartridge. Sensor Board SB2 Sensor board with RS485 interface for integration of the Sensor Cartridges SC2. Up to three different Sensor Cartridges SC2 can be connected to the Sensor Board via local bus. The SB2 provides the power supply of the SC2(s) and makes the measured data available for digital communication. The SC2 is connected to the local bus via a plug connection. Communication with the DGC06 controller takes place via RS485 fieldbus interface with DGC06 protocol. Other communication protocols for direct connection to superordinate BMS are available as well. Alre Outdoor temperature sensor AFH/AFHM with passive and active output For the detection of temperature that exists outdoors or in wet room environments, cold storages, greenhouses, and industrial fields. The devices are specifically protected against influence of dust and humidity. This sensor transduces in a temperature-linear manner, the temperature-dependent resistance of the sensor to a current signal of 4 to 20 ma or to a voltage signal of 0 to 10 V.
